About The Position

At WithersRavenel, we believe engineering is more than plans and pipes — it’s about supporting communities and improving lives. We’re seeking a Water/Wastewater Project Engineer to join our Utilities team in our Outer Banks office, leading projects that make a real difference—from pipelines and pump stations to storage facilities—supporting communities across North Carolina. This role is listed as hybrid-remote, but we’re looking for someone within commuting distance of the Outer Banks who can attend the office or client meetings about three days per week. Requirements

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Engineering or field of expertise or equivalent experience
  • Licensed Professional Engineer
  • 4+ years of experience in water/wastewater infrastructure projects
  • Proficiency in pump station design and utility infrastructure
  • Self-motivated, engaged, and team-oriented with the ability to work independently
  • Handle multiple tasks under pressure and prioritize responsibilities
  • Exhibit leadership in planning and/or design concepts and methods
  • Ability to successfully manage all internal aspects of projects/project tasks
  • Excellent analytical skills and attention to detail; excellent oral and written communication skills
  • Ability and willingness to mentor and lead technical staff
  • AutoCAD Civil 3D experience
